What affects the price

The final price for your flooring project depends on a few moving parts. First, the material itself—hardwood or luxury vinyl—will shift the total significantly. You also have to consider the square footage of the space and the current condition of your subfloor. Tack on factors like stairs, furniture moving, and the complexity of the layout, and you have your total.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.

What is the best flooring for the money in Philadelphia?

Luxury vinyl plank (LVP) is a great value choice for Philadelphia homes. It's highly durable, water-resistant, and can mimic the look of hardwood or tile, making it ideal for busy households and areas prone to moisture. The pros can show you budget-friendly LVP options.

What is the 1 3 rule for flooring?

The '1-3 rule' is a general guideline suggesting installation costs might be one to three times the price of the flooring material itself. It's a helpful way to budget for your Philadelphia flooring project. This helps set expectations when you get your free quote.

Which is better, vinyl plank or laminate in Philadelphia?

Vinyl plank is excellent for its water resistance, making it a smart choice for kitchens and bathrooms in Philly homes. Laminate can offer a more realistic wood appearance and is often more budget-friendly. The pros can help you decide which is best for your specific needs.

What type of flooring is most popular now?

Luxury vinyl plank (LVP) continues to be very popular for its resilience and aesthetic versatility. Engineered hardwood is also a strong contender, offering a classic look with improved stability. What is the cheapest but best flooring?

For a combination of affordability and quality, consider durable laminate or vinyl flooring. These materials offer excellent aesthetics and good longevity without a high price point. The pros can help you find the most cost-effective solutions for your home.
